    Why Event Planners Lose Leads to Competitors in Search

    Finding the best SEO agency for event planners is not a vanity exercise - it is a direct response to a structural revenue problem. Most event planning firms in the UK hold a strong reputation within their existing network but own almost no visible presence in Google search. A corporate buyer searching for "corporate event planner London" or "award ceremony organiser Manchester" will not scroll past the first three organic results. If your firm does not appear there, that enquiry goes to a competitor who may be less experienced but has invested in search visibility. According to BrightEdge Research, 68 percent of all online experiences begin with a search engine, which means the majority of potential clients your firm will never meet are starting their supplier search on Google right now. The root cause is not a lack of quality - it is a lack of search architecture. Event planning websites typically consist of a homepage, a services page, and a portfolio. That structure captures almost no long-tail search demand. A buyer planning a product launch in Birmingham is not searching "event planner" - they are searching "product launch event company Birmingham" or "corporate venue styling West Midlands."     How BCS Builds Organic Lead Generation for Event Firms

    The BCS process begins with a structured keyword research phase that maps every commercially relevant search term across event type, location, and buyer intent. For an event planning firm, that means building distinct pages for categories including corporate events, private celebrations, experiential marketing, venue finding, and hybrid event production - and then crossing each category with the geographic markets the firm serves. From that architecture, BCS produces content at volume using AI-assisted production with strict editorial quality control, ensuring every page reads with the authority and specificity that both Google and senior buyers expect. Technical foundations - crawlability, Core Web Vitals, internal linking structure, schema markup - are addressed in month one before content deployment accelerates. For event planners operating in the UK, this approach directly targets the search behaviour of procurement managers, marketing directors, and PA networks who are responsible for sourcing event suppliers. A firm based in Leeds might need ranking pages for searches including "conference organiser Yorkshire," "team building event company Leeds," and "gala dinner planning West Yorkshire" - each of these represents a distinct buyer with distinct requirements.     SEO Results Timeline: What Event Planners Can Expect

    For an event planning firm, the timeline from engagement to first inbound enquiries runs to 60 to 90 days, with event-type-and-location combinations ranking faster than broad terms, and corporate event search volume peaking in the Q1 and Q4 planning windows. During months one to three, BCS completes the technical audit, maps the keyword architecture across event types - corporate events, product launches, team away days, conferences, awards ceremonies - and locations, and begins publishing pages at volume. Event-type-and-location combinations - "corporate event planner London", "product launch event company Manchester", "team away day organiser Birmingham" - begin ranking for lower-competition variants first. During months four to six, the compounding effect extends: pages accumulate authority, broader event planning terms enter page one, and inbound event brief enquiry volume rises. Corporate event buyers at this stage are often planning six to twelve months ahead, meaning enquiries arriving in months four to six may convert to events in months ten to fourteen - a pipeline effect that compounds over the lifetime of the system. By months seven to twelve, an event planning firm with full event-type and geographic coverage generates a consistent pipeline of inbound briefs from corporate buyers, SMEs, and venue-seeking individuals who are actively searching for a planner by event type, location, and capacity.
